Output f266addbf755ff797959c1e922c77c29a58f122d979c0e6f3cdfd67c6d94ef14:1

value
1399620
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 37f0c66cf3f500ed48cdbb22160585f7566716ca OP_EQUALVERIFY OP_CHECKSIG
address
166nbu5Z9e5VUrEgYKdp79ghw1TAAfeJE5
transaction
f266addbf755ff797959c1e922c77c29a58f122d979c0e6f3cdfd67c6d94ef14
confirmations
633623
spent
true